Moore and Mueller named All-NWC second team selections
NWC — The Northwest Conference (NWC) unveiled its 2024 all-conference softball selections on Monday morning. Senior Kyrstin Moore and sophomore Carolyn Mueller, both shining stars of the Lady ‘Cats, secured well-deserved spots on the All-NWC second team. Adding to Jefferson’s accolades, senior Avery Rahrig and freshman Ky Eberle received honorable mentions.
